Show Me Dead:
The deeper you go, the darker you get. The stage is set…
Ripped away from her circus family and kidnapped, Angel finds herself the unwilling ‘guest’ in a dilapidated theatre, belonging to a man who calls himself the Puppet Master.
She’s not the only captive, either. All of the broken and terrified people below ground are forced to perform for a very darkly discerning audience.
When performers begin to go missing, no one knows why, or who will be next. Fear is growing and Angel intends to ensure one thing – that it won’t be her. What is happening here? Just who is the Puppet Master, and what does he want with her? Angel may well wish that she’d never found out. But is he really the one pulling the strings?
To save them all and get to the truth, Angel has to perform the darkest show of all. But truth comes at a price. And someone will pay…
That Killer Image:
Three people. One killer. And a picture that someone will die for.
When Vicky meets Anthony, she sees him as a happy distraction from her claustrophobic relationship with her housemate and self-appointed guardian, Fran.
Anthony already knows Vicky because he has been following her every move. She is perfect for what he needs – a model for the ultimate photo of his life’s work – and he will do anything it takes to get that shot.
But Fran is not so easy to get rid of. Haunted by the disappearance of her sister, and blaming herself, she is desperate not to make the same mistakes again with Vicky. And when push really comes to shove, she has other ideas about that killer image.
Beneath obsession lurks something more deadly…
